Autoscaler (Quillstack) plugin note: your scale hooks run after queue-depth sampling but before cooldown checks, so returning a delta larger than max_step gets clamped silently. Log your intended delta yourself; the core won't. Hooks exceeding 250ms are skipped that cycle. When filing compatibility reports, include the core build token shown below.

build token for tajeg-bajep: htk14_409ba9df6b8acb

FAQ — Roof-Terrace Door (Known Jamming Issue)

Q: The roof-terrace door at Dunmere Works sticks. How do contractors get through?

A: The door frame on level six has swollen and the latch jams in damp weather. A replacement is on order. In the meantime, push firmly at the top corner while turning the handle. The keypad itself works fine; the issue is purely mechanical. Contractors carrying out roof work should enter the code below, then push hard.

turnstile pass: bdg-SVX-1

Meeting Notes — Awards Night Engraving

The records team confirmed the winner list for the Silverline Awards is final and locked. Engraving of the twelve trophies is complete at the Marrow & Pike workshop; spelling was verified twice against the sealed list. Because winners must stay secret until the ceremony at Hollis Hall, the trophies travel in an unmarked case and the manifest shows only a lot number. The confidential courier hand-over instruction is recorded on the next line.

courier memo of yajof-yawep: the ulaix silath courier leaves the casax ledger at gate 3093 under passcode 598820

# Flaglight Rollouts — Approvals

Quick version for on-call: any rollout touching more than 5% of traffic needs an approval in Flaglight before the ramp continues. Kill switches don't need approval — just flip them and note it in the incident channel. Scheduled ramps pause automatically if error budget burns hot. If you're stuck at 2 a.m. with a pending approval, there's one person authorized to override, and that's the approver below.

account owner for tagep-bafof: Norael Gilax Juleth